Spice Plantations and Crocodile Visit in Goa





Spice Plantations and Crocodile Visit. The tour on a yatch down the river Zuari, observing crocodiles and fauna of the river will be a great experience. Then you can move to spice plantation farms where you can have a walk around the farms of tropical crops and fruit trees. You can get demonstrations and consultations about the plants. You can even buy ecological products or some souvenirs. This trip can even get a combination with DudhSagar Waterfalls or to the Temples of Ponda.

The Verge of History in Goa







The Verge of History is a one day sightseeing tours for those who are admirers of old architectural places which includes Goan old Churches, Hindu Temples, Ponda and Old Goa which are outstanding examples of religious architecture. Then you can enjoy your evenings on a boat cruise in Panaji.

Hampi in Goa





Hampi is a two day tour with a trip to the ghost town, abandoned ancient capital of powerful empire. It has phenomenal architecture and nature which is a must visit for every tourist.

Floating Palace in Goa






Floating Palace which is one of the name of romantic night tour in the traditional houseboat down the inland water of Goa. You can have a visit to Chorao and Divar islands which are an afternoon overview down the Mandovi River and observe the sights of Panaji and Old Goa. Along with this you can visit the bird reserve on Chorao Island and the Old Portuguese settlement pin Divar Island. Then you can voyage down the river at the night, enjoy your moments while fishing accompanied with a great dinner.

Cruise to the Islands in Goa





Cruise to the Islands (boat trip) is a one day tour on a yatch cruise to the Islands of Grand Bath which can be combine with the visit to the Fort Aguada. You can enjoy fishing, dolphin watching along with diving and the beach. And you can enjoy the delicious, mouthwatering beach barbeques here.

Tiger Eye in Goa






Tiger Eye (visiting the Tiger, direct contact with them and Tiger's trail) is a two day tour to the neighboring state of Karnataka with a visit to the Tiger reserve Tyavarekoppa, in the city of Murdeshvara where the highest statue of Lord Shiva stands and along with this you can visit to Jog Falls which is cascading waterfall, the largest in India.

The Jungle Book in Goa






The Jungle Book is the most popular name for one-two day excursions to the natural reserve of Bhagwan Mahavir, to the heart of Goan jungle. You can visit and on request can stay overnight in traditional Goan settlement. You can have a ride on elephant and even bath with them and enjoy. Other than this you can ride. On a cart drawn by buffaloes. Swimming in a natural hot tub plus joins the yoga classes. To enjoy more at this place you have shown around campfire in night and a barbecue dinner which makes this trip amazing.

Dudhsagar Waterfalls in Goa







It is a one day trip to the most picturesque waterfall of Goa. The tour includes an exciting trip-off road; a few hours of the beach rest on the lake at the foot of the falls. You can get some direct contact with macaque monkeys inhabiting this district. You can go for lunch on the way back. The trip to the waterfall is sometimes combined with a visit to the spice plantation or to the Old Goa and Hindu Temples.
